What is a NOTAM?
A Notice to Air Missions is a filed notice of a temporary condition a pilot needs to know about: a closed runway or taxiway, an out-of-service navaid or approach light, a crane near the approach path, or restricted airspace. Checking them is a required part of preflight action under 14 CFR 91.103.
What is an FDC NOTAM?
A Flight Data Center NOTAM is issued by the FAA rather than the airport, and covers regulatory matters: amendments to instrument approach procedures, changes to charted minimums, and temporary flight restrictions.
